
Learning happens every day for everyone. Why? Because we move around. We don’t stay in the same place. We don’t stay in the same room. How much would you experience and learn if I told you to stay sat where you are all day? How about all week? All year?
To maximise my students learning I get them out of the classroom as much as possible and they can bring their tablets too. You see a tree, I see a way of measuring it using a mirror. You see an exam hall, I see a giant co-ordinate grid. You see a dog tied up outside, I see a loci problem! The world we live in is our ultimate tool, coupled with the technology we now have and I see no reason to keep my students cooped up in the classroom.
